NH HB614 | 2019 | Regular Session

Status

Completed Legislative Action
Spectrum: Slight Partisan Bill (Democrat 3-1)
Status: Passed on July 24 2019 - 100% progression
Action: 2019-07-24 - Signed by Governor Sununu 07/19/2019; Chapter 263; Eff: 01/01/2020
Text: Latest bill text (Amended) [HTML]

Summary

Increasing penalties and fines for air pollution and water pollution.
